Study Notes

Helicopter Systems and Components

  • The pump 463Б supplies fuel to the LH engine, RH engine, and APU (AИ-9B).
  • The tank crossfeed pipelines are equipped with 2 valves.

Pneumatic Power System

  • Functions include braking the main landing gear wheels and inflating wheel tires from airborne air bottles.
  • Compressed air pressure in the system should be between 35 to 45 ± 4 kgf/cm2.
  • Pneumatic power system is replenished during flight by air compressors mounted on the engines.
  • Air compressor AK-50T1 recharges the pneumatic system both on the ground and in flight.

Rotor Hinge Functions

  • Flapping hinges facilitate flapping motion due to aerodynamic forces.
  • Drag hinges allow for angular oscillations in the plane of rotation.
  • Feathering hinges enable changes in blade setting angles.
  • Blade hunting oscillations about drag hinges are damped using pneumatic or hydraulic dampers.

Tail Rotor and Main Rotor Control

  • The tail rotor is mounted on the flange of the intermediate gearbox output shaft, positioned on the left side.
  • Main rotor thrust is adjusted via collective pitch control lever, affecting pitch and engine power.
  • Engine throttles enable testing and controlling thrust for individual engines without altering collective pitch.

Tail Rotor Control Systems

  • The CПYY-52 automatically manages tail rotor pitch angle based on environmental factors, including air temperature and pressure.

Aerodynamics and Gas Turbine Engine Principles

  • Subsonic air velocity increases as it passes through a convergent nozzle, while a divergent duct causes a decrease in velocity and increase in pressure.
  • A diffuser's purpose is to boost static pressure of air.
  • Gas pressure peaks at the compressor outlet in turbine engines.
  • The velocity of air is at its maximum at the exhaust nozzle exit.

Engine Monitoring and Maintenance

  • Engine power monitoring instruments include an electric magnetic drag-type tachometer (ИТЭ-2Т) and an engine pressure ratio gauge (ИP-117).
  • The ИТЭ-2Т tachometer set contains two indicator units and one generator.
  • Flickering of oil pressure normal annunciator may indicate foreign particles under the pump valve or low valve spring resistance.
  • Engine shutdown may occur due to clogged filters, high idling fuel flow, or air in the fuel system.
